Kuat Dombai
Head of Communications
HSBC 

 

2001-2004 Director, Corporate Communications, Karachaganak Petroleum Operating (KPO B.V. – world’s largest gas condensate field located in West Kazakhstan) operated by ENI, BG, Chevron and Lukoil. Responsible for Community relations, PR, internal communications and government relations.

2004-2008 Director, Corporate Communications, GSM Kazakhstan/K Cell – leading cellular operator in Kazakhstan.

2008-2010 President, “Shahar” TV & Radio company (National music channel “Xit TV”, “Energy Radio 102.2 FM). Crisis management. Rebranded the channel, increased regional coverage, launched two new media & event businesses, turned the company into sustainable profiltability. 

2010 (August) to present – Head of Communications, HSBC Kazakhstan


Earlier experience:
1994-2001 Diplomat, Ministry of Foreign Affairs of Kazakhstan. Long-term posting as Kazakh diplomat in Seul, South Korea (1995); New Delhi, India (1997-1998); London (1998-2001)

Education:
Chartered Management Institute of London (2002-2004); Royal Diplomatic School of Madrid (1994-1995); Rowan University of New Jersey (1993-1994); Kazakh University of World Languages (1989-1993)

Membership:
Chartered Management Institute  (MCMI)
Expert Member of Board for Tatishev Foundation
Co-founder of Almaty PR professionals Club “PR-shy”

Author of the first Kazakh book on PR “PR bez Pontov”, national business best seller in 2009.
